Isoelectric point

The charge of a protein is the sum of contributions from its ionisable groups — the side chains of Asp, Glu, Cys, Tyr, His, Lys, Arg and the two terminal groups. Each behaves as a weak acid with its own pK:

Q(pH) = Σbasic ni · 10−pH / (10−pKi + 10−pH) − Σacidic nj · 10−pKj / (10−pKj + 10−pH)

The pI is the root of Q(pH) = 0. Hence the main rule: below its pI a protein is positively charged, above it negatively charged.

Buffers

A buffer works within a pKa ± 1 window, so you choose it for a particular working pH.

Temperature. The pKa of Tris drops by 0.028 units per degree of warming, so on ice the pH rises: a buffer set to pH 8.0 at 25 °C will sit near 8.0 + 0.028 · 21 ≈ 8.6 in a 4 °C cold room. Set the pH at the temperature the buffer will work at.

Protein concentration from A₂₈₀

Only Trp, Tyr and disulfides absorb at 280 nm (Pace et al., 1995):

ε₂₈₀ = 5500 · n(Trp) + 1490 · n(Tyr) + 125 · n(cystines)  →  c = A₂₈₀ / (ε · l)

Without tryptophans ε is small and the protein is nearly invisible on a NanoDrop — then you measure by Bradford. Nucleic-acid contamination shows up in A₂₆₀/A₂₈₀: ≈ 0.57 for pure protein, ≈ 2 for RNA.

Tags in the vector

T7 promoter + lac operator Works only in BL21(DE3); until IPTG is added the LacI repressor keeps the system silent.
His6Chelates Ni²⁺ — purification on Ni-NTA, elution with imidazole.
MBP40 kDa, sharply improves solubility and adds a second affinity on amylose.
TEV siteENLYFQ↓S — the protease cuts here and releases the tags.
LICLigation-independent cloning: T4 polymerase makes long single-stranded ends that simply anneal with the insert.
